C++编程:计算圆的周长与面积经典实例
5星 · 超过95%的资源 需积分: 9 39 浏览量
更新于2024-07-26
1
收藏 546KB DOC 举报
"c++经典练习代码"
在学习C++编程的过程中,编写和理解经典代码是提高技能的关键步骤。这份代码包含了一些基础的C++编程练习,主要涉及到圆的周长和面积的计算,以及简单的变量赋值和输出。下面我们将深入探讨其中涉及的C++知识点。
首先,代码中计算圆的周长和面积,使用了函数来实现。在C++中,函数是一段可重复使用的代码块,可以接受参数并返回结果。这里定义了两个函数,`fCir_L()` 和 `fCir_S()`,分别用于计算圆的周长和面积。函数原型的声明(如 `float fCir_L(float);`)告诉编译器函数的名称、返回类型以及它将接收的参数类型。
在`main()`函数中,我们看到如何使用`cin`从用户那里获取输入(如圆的半径`r`),然后调用这两个函数进行计算,并使用`cout`将结果输出到屏幕上。这是C++标准输入输出流的基本应用。
函数`fCir_L()`和`fCir_S()`中,首先声明了一个局部变量`z`并初始化为-1.0,作为临时存储。接着通过`if`语句检查半径是否非负,以确保能正确计算周长和面积。注意,这里的条件判断确保了数学运算的合理性。计算完成后,使用`return`语句返回结果。
此外,代码还展示了常量的定义,如`const float PI=3.1416;`,常量在程序中不能被修改,提供了一种方式来固定某个值。在这个例子中,`PI`被用来计算圆的周长和面积。
另一段代码展示了基本的变量赋值和输出。`s1`、`s2`和`s3`是双精度浮点型变量,分别被赋予1.5、2.5和3.5的值,然后使用`cout`进行显示。这里可以看到如何使用`<<`运算符进行输出操作,以及如何通过运算符`+`来组合输出语句。
最后一段代码中,虽然不完整,但可以看出是在计算圆的周长。`l`变量被赋值为2πr,其中π是3.1416,`r`是圆的半径。这进一步强调了基础的数学运算和变量赋值在C++中的应用。
这些练习代码涵盖了C++的基础语法,包括变量声明、函数定义与调用、输入输出操作、条件判断、常量声明以及简单的算术运算,对于C++初学者来说是非常有价值的实践材料。通过这样的练习,可以帮助开发者巩固基本概念,提高编程技能。
2012-07-11 上传
2013-11-23 上传
2021-06-07 上传
2012-05-25 上传
dadaxiaoqi
- 粉丝: 1
- 资源: 11
最新资源
- Smoker-Generator:给我照片,我帮你抽烟!
- 三菱包装-mt 高级运动_PLC_q173_三菱_包装机_运动
- Research-report-Classification-system:爬取东方财富的宏观研究的研报,基于LSTM进行情感分析,分类为正向,负向和中性三类
- Sichem:C到C#代码转换器
- 毕业设计&课设--大学毕业设计-校园小助手.zip
- gulp-starter:gulp-starter 项目
- 毕业设计&课设--仿知乎社区问答类App,吉林大学计算机科学与技术学院毕业设计.zip
- oceanhonki
- Excel模板客户登记表格式.zip
- yii2-system-info:有关服务器的信息
- notence:not受notion.so(Alpha:pushpin:)启发的开源个人笔记应用程序
- 对数音符
- protonmail-api::envelope:ProtonMail的Node.js API
- incubator_labview_TCP断线重连_tcp通信
- xiuxian:修仙之路 - 小游戏 玩法同2048
- MyAdGuardFilter:我的AdGuard过滤器